Valaris Ltd (VAL) - Total Liabilities

Latest as of March 2026: $2.20 Billion USD

Based on the latest financial reports, Valaris Ltd (VAL) has total liabilities worth $2.20 Billion USD as of March 2026. Total liabilities represent everything the company owes to external parties, combining both current liabilities—like accounts payable, short-term debt, and accrued expenses—and non-current liabilities such as long-term debt, pension obligations, lease liabilities, and deferred tax liabilities. Annual Total Liabilities for Valaris Ltd (1993–2025)

The table below shows the annual total liabilities of Valaris Ltd from 1993 to 2025.

Year Total Liabilities Change
2025-12-31 $2.13 Billion -1.95%
2024-12-31 $2.18 Billion -6.44%
2023-12-31 $2.33 Billion +48.82%
2022-12-31 $1.56 Billion +0.90%
2021-12-31 $1.55 Billion -81.79%
2020-12-31 $8.50 Billion +11.56%
2019-12-31 $7.62 Billion +28.42%
2018-12-31 $5.93 Billion +0.66%
2017-12-31 $5.90 Billion -3.65%
2016-12-31 $6.12 Billion -14.05%
2015-12-31 $7.12 Billion -8.93%
2014-12-31 $7.82 Billion +17.14%
2013-12-31 $6.67 Billion -0.58%
2012-12-31 $6.71 Billion -3.99%
2011-12-31 $6.99 Billion +540.29%
2010-12-31 $1.09 Billion -12.50%
2009-12-31 $1.25 Billion +8.24%
2008-12-31 $1.15 Billion -5.26%
2007-12-31 $1.22 Billion +8.86%
2006-12-31 $1.12 Billion +3.04%
2005-12-31 $1.08 Billion -4.82%
2004-12-31 $1.14 Billion +3.45%
2003-12-31 $1.10 Billion +0.64%
2002-12-31 $1.09 Billion +23.87%
2001-12-31 $884.00 Million +13.48%
2000-12-31 $779.00 Million +5.70%
1999-12-31 $737.00 Million -1.47%
1998-12-31 $748.00 Million +7.63%
1997-12-31 $695.00 Million +48.19%
1996-12-31 $469.00 Million +61.72%
1995-12-31 $290.00 Million +1.05%
1994-12-31 $287.00 Million +21.10%
1993-12-31 $237.00 Million --

About

Valaris Limited, together with its subsidiaries, provides offshore contract drilling services in Brazil, the United Kingdom, Gulf of America, Australia, Angola, and internationally. It operates through four segments: Floaters, Jackups, ARO, and Other.
